@mobx-sentinel/form
Version:
A TypeScript library for non-intrusive model enhancement in MobX applications. Provides model change detection, validation, and form integration capabilities while maintaining the purity of domain models.

/** Form configuration */
type FormConfig = {
/**
* Automatically finalize the form when the input is intermediate (partial input). [in milliseconds]
*
* @default 3000
*/
autoFinalizationDelayMs: number;
/**
* Allow submission even if the form is not dirty.
*
* @default false
*/
allowSubmitNonDirty: boolean;
/**
* Allow submission even if the form is invalid.
*
* @default false
*/
allowSubmitInvalid: boolean;
};
/** Update the global configuration */
declare function configureForm(config: Partial<Readonly<FormConfig>>): Readonly<FormConfig>;
/** Reset the global configuration to the default */
declare function configureForm(reset: true): Readonly<FormConfig>;
